Ext3 still has some serious problems.  I can reliably get it to
exhibit corruption by doing ordinary non-privileged tasks in user
mode, which does NOT occur with ext2 (meaning that ext3 under some
circumstances is actually *less* robust than ext2).  The problem has
to do with binary trees and very large, very deep directories.
There's note of it made at
<http://forums.gentoo.org/viewtopic.php?t=130828&highlight=ext3>,
probably other places too.
